Former Chelsea boss Antonio Conte in talks for another job

Antonio Conte is reportedly in talks with Sky Sports in Italy to take on punditry duties while he awaits his next managerial move.
The 51-year-old dramatically left his role as Inter boss this summer despite guiding them to the Serie A title, with the Italian unhappy with the club’s transfer plans this window.
Conte has been linked with a number of vacancies following his San Siro departure, with Real Madrid interested in the former Chelsea boss, while he held talks with Tottenham Hotspur.
As part of Conte’s Inter exit, he agreed not to take on an Italian club until the end of the year, so with very few managerial options at present, the 51-year-old is biding his time before making his next move.
And Corriere della Sera, via the Daily Mail, reports that Conte is in talks with Sky Sport Italy over taking on punditry duties for the 2021-22 campaign.
Sky are understood to have offered Conte a gig as a special guest pundit, with the Italian taking to the television studio for high-calibre games, including the Champions League, Premier League and big FA Cup ties.
The Italian outlet expects Conte’s next job to be in England, where he enjoyed huge success at Chelsea from 2016 to 2018.
